Tops Pizza (Manchester) 192 Stockport Road, Manchester, M13 9AB
Restaurant Closed Restaurant Timing - 11:00 AM TO 11:30 PM
40 mins
Delivery Time
Payment
Online Payment
£8.00
Avg Cost